Product Description:
The 2AD180C-B35OA1-BS16-D2N1 is an AC induction motor manufactured by Bosch Rexroth Indramat for the 2AD 3-Phase Induction Motors series. This three-phase unit converts electrical energy into continuous mechanical torque for CNC stations, printing presses, and material-handling lines. By combining cage-rotor simplicity with closed-loop feedback, the motor serves as a durable prime mover in installations that demand high repeatability, synchronized motion, and extended operating time within automated production cells. It is commonly used where reliable torque delivery and repeatable motor response are needed across changing load conditions.
It uses an axial blower to force air through the housing and remove heat generated by the stator windings, helping keep temperature rise within allowable limits during continuous duty. For fail-safe holding on vertical or indexing axes, the motor uses an electrically engaged clamp brake that locks the shaft when the control signal is lost. It has a frame size of 180, while length code C indicates the laminated core depth inside that frame. The motor uses flange and foot mounting, allowing either face or base attachment to the machine frame. Standard bearings support radial and axial loading, and vibration grade R helps maintain smooth operation during normal service.
Closed-loop speed regulation is accomplished through digital servo feedback, which sends rotor position data to the drive controller for coordinated speed and position control. The incoming power conductors terminate in a terminal box mounted on the top of the housing, with the feed oriented toward Side A to keep cable entry consistent with common machine layouts. The output uses a balanced keyed shaft with a shaft seal to support torque transmission while helping protect internal components against dust and coolant ingress. The motor is supplied without a shaft end on Side B, which reduces overall length at the opposite end. Winding code BS identifies the internal winding arrangement and is matched to the cooling method for stable thermal performance over prolonged operating cycles.
